#3d6649 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#3d6649 is composed of 23.9% red, 40% green and 28.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 40.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 28.4% yellow and 60% black. It has a hue angle of 137.6 degrees, a saturation of 25.2% and a lightness of 32%. #3d6649 color hex could be obtained by blending #7acc92 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#3d6649

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020403 is the darkest color, while #f7faf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#3d6649

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#505351 is the less saturated color, while #059e32 is the most saturated one.
